A Tennessee MRCOOL buying guide for real project conditions

Humid summers, winter heating, valley conditions, and colder higher elevations require balance. Property size, construction, glazing, exposure, and local design temperatures still determine the actual load.

Mixed-humid projects need equipment that can address both cooling and heating demand. Compare a single-zone mini split for a focused space, a compatible multi-zone configuration for several rooms, and central ducted equipment for properties where a ducted distribution plan makes sense.

System selection and installation planning should happen together. Verify matched equipment, line-set needs, indoor-unit locations, condensate management, electrical work, clearances, controls, and accessories. Current manuals and project-specific code requirements remain authoritative for the installation.

Climate and system planning

Planning for Tennessee heating, cooling, and regional conditions

Humid summers, winter heating, valley conditions, and colder higher elevations require balance. Use the state profile as a planning starting point, then confirm the property’s actual design conditions and equipment requirements.

Summer moisture removal and winter heat-pump performance belong in the same equipment review. Compare published data at the project's summer and winter design conditions, then consider part-load operation, defrost behavior, drainage, and any supplemental heat strategy required for the building.

Conditions within a state can vary by region, elevation, exposure, and building type. Use state climate context to frame the research, then size the system from the actual room and building loads, insulation, glazing, ceiling height, occupancy, air leakage, sun exposure, and intended zone use.

Plan for humid summers and winter heat

Mixed-humid regions can require substantial cooling, moisture removal, and winter heating from the same system. Compare the actual heating and cooling loads, part-load behavior, published performance at summer and winter design conditions, and the role of supplemental heat in the complete building plan.

Balance both seasons rather than sizing from a statewide average.
